Transaction 8b45e843c3d551a0916c258ae70742783dd771aab11aa497802e97f3af686f97
3 Input
2 Outputs
- 8b45e843c3d551a0916c258ae70742783dd771aab11aa497802e97f3af686f97:0
- 8b45e843c3d551a0916c258ae70742783dd771aab11aa497802e97f3af686f97:1
value 100000000
address 18LrUmhZFe86xYKE6XL5NbY6VrbZPTDkuh
value 169403630
address 1KZWmdCyVCAeUBUvgthoczPqo7x12BcweG